Kids of all ages are excited for the 'Descendants/Zombies: Worlds Collide Tour,' a one-of-a-kind Disney interactive live concert experience coming to arenas all over North America in Summer 2025.
The tour kicks off in San Diego on July 17, and it will make 83 stops by its conclusion. Concerts will celebrate the chart-topping music from Disney's Descendants and Zombies movie franchises, appealing to families and fans of all ages with interactive dancing, singing and engagement with their favorite stars.

Popular performers featured in the 'Descendants/Zombies Worlds Collide Tour' include Kylie Cantrall, Freya Skye, Malia Baker, Malachi Barton, Dara Reneé, Joshua Colley and Mekonnen Knife.
